About The Position

As the Digital Analytics Manager, you’ll be a key member of Best Buy’s Digital Intelligence and Optimization team, with a focus on supporting Best Buy’s efforts in the eCommerce category, marketing and digital product teams. You will play a key role combining business acumen with an analytical mindset to provide insightful and actionable business intelligence based on digital user behavior. This role is hybrid, which means you will work some days at our corporate office in Richfield, Minnesota, and some days virtually from home or another non-Best Buy location. The specific work arrangements vary by role and team. The recruiter or hiring manager will provide more details during the hiring process. What you’ll do Actively partner to develop effective relationships with related groups in Merchandising, Marketing, and Digital Product Management to facilitate and manage efforts across teams to turn insights into action on the site. Provide merchant, marketing and digital product teams in-depth reporting and analysis of clickstream data that provides insights into key behaviors such as engagement task completion rates and more. Present user behavior insights and findings for decision makers in Ecommerce, Marketing and IT Management. Estimate financial and/or customer experience impact of site changes or features based on visitor behavior data. Recommend improvements to digital experiences based on quantitative and qualitative data analysis. Support and enable key partners on developing measurement strategies, defining key results, and ongoing reporting/analysis. Basic qualifications 5+ years of experience working in digital analytics or related area Strong understanding of digital analytics tools (Adobe Analytics, Customer Journey Analytics, Google Analytics, ContentSquare, etc.) Experience with SQL or similar languages and joining data sets in platforms like Google Cloud Platform (BigQuery) Experience with Business Intelligence tools like Power BI, Looker, or Tableau Preferred qualifications Understanding of visualization tools such as Power BI, Looker Studio, or Tableau Experience with administration and implementation of analytics products Familiarity with experiential analytics tools such as Contentsquare Familiarity with concepts of digital product management and digital marketing What’s in it for you We’re committed to helping our people thrive at work and at home.
